Try Yoga for Stress

Many people find that mind-body methods work better for them than meditation for reducing stress. Yoga is an ancient spiritual practice that integrates movements, poses, and breathing routines to promote relaxation. It improves flexibility and balance, and has been shown to reduce stress.

Yoga also reduces symptoms of depression, anxiety, and chronic pain, and lowers inflammation.

Although the poses appear to be static, they provide aerobic and strength training that bolsters brain function.

Tai chi is a traditional Chinese practice that improves relaxation and balance. Many tai chi sequences look like martial arts in slow motion, and they avoid the jarring movements involved in other types of exercise, which can aggravate joint problems.

Tai chi has been shown to improve immune function and reduce symptoms of fatigue, pain, anxiety, and depression.
